Mike Hoffmann, known as Mr. Passive, is a vending machine mogul revolutionizing passive income. He dives into modern vending innovations, covering everything from egg vending to high-end shampoos. Discover how he transitioned from traditional jobs to becoming a 'vendingpreneur' and the crucial factors for choosing optimal machine locations. Mike also shares insights on scaling operations, inventory management, and the surprising profitability of unconventional vending solutions. Airport Epiphany
Mike Hoffman's interest in vending began during an airport layover.
A delayed flight and expensive water sparked his entrepreneurial idea.

First Rental
Mike's first passive income stream was a rental property in St. Louis.
He purchased a $70,000 house and quickly achieved positive cash flow.
